Roto-O-Rangi School - Cambridge

Total Collector Panel Area: 28.8 m2
Pool surface area: 51.75 metres squared
Pool volume: 51.75 metres squared
SWH System: Texsun X-Flow System flooded plastic panel with pool control system and pump.
Pool cover: duokote thermal blanket
Installer: Solapac, Christchurch
Roto-o-Rangi School is a Contributing Rural School with 113 pupils.
The pool is used by the attending pupils on a daily basis. Locals from within the district are able to purchase a key from the school which then enables them to use ithe pool outside school hours. Up to 150 people can use the pool every day.
The back flush is 1% of pool volume per day. The unglazed collector is expected to provide 13.1 MWh of energy to the pool during November to March (based on Auckland weather data).
Comment from Principal Trevor Morris:
"We, at Roto-o-Rangi School, are pleased with the very good efficiency of the solar heating system. Temperatures are up in the 27-32 degree Celcius range regularly.
Warm water temperatures have meant we have not always used the pool cover - especially during the very warm months of January and February as we have wanted to maintain a temperature to give pool users a refreshing swim.
We are very pleased with the fact that we have installed a system such as this one."
